How fast do probiotics work for diarrhea?

Probiotics can make diarrhea go away faster Without treatment: About 34 out of 100 people who didn’t take probiotics were diarrhea-free after three days. With treatment: About 55 out of 100 people who took probiotics were diarrhea-free after three days.

Can probiotics worsen diarrhea?

Digestive symptoms When first using probiotics, some people experience gas, bloating, or diarrhea. Changes in the gut microbiota can result in bacteria producing more gas than usual, which can lead to bloating. However, these side effects usually clear up within a few days or weeks of taking the probiotics.

What is a natural remedy for chronic diarrhea?

The BRAT diet was a commonly-recommended food plan for easing digestive distress. It is comprised of four bland, low-fiber foods that will help to firm up stools: bananas, rice, applesauce, and toast. 3 Bananas are especially useful as they help restore any potassium lost through diarrhea.

Do probiotics help with IBS diarrhea?

Overall, it appears that use of probiotics to treat diarrhea in IBS is not very effective, as only a few small-scale studies have shown improvements. Summary While probiotic use for treatment of infectious diarrhea is well documented, there is less evidence for use in IBS diarrhea.

What are the best antibiotics for diarrhea?

C. jejuni infections respond to a variety of antibiotics. The most commonly used antibiotics are azithromycin (Zithromax), levofloxacin (Levaquin) and ciprofloxacin (Cipro). To slow down the diarrhea, your doctor may recommend loperamide (Imodium, generic versions) or other anti-diarrheal drug.
